For up to iOS 12  only the MFi compliant game controllers can be used. I have a Mad Catz controller and works ok, but I'm not familiar with the cheap ones unfortunately. Starting from iOS 13 however Apple has added support for the PS4 and XBox One controllers too (and most probably PS5 as well since then).

And yes, BrickController 2 version 3.1 has been released for iOS and it contains the full BuWizz 3 support thanks to Vit Nemecky who developed this feature.

I'm still fighting with Google to be able to release this version for Android, they keep rejecting the app for some reason. But I'm on it, so I'm expecting it to be released very soon.

And also yes, BC2 can't work in the background as the controller events are dispatched only to foreground apps.

24 minutes ago, imurvai said:

To be honest I don't know what's the difference between steering servo and speed servo mode as I don't have any BW3 device. But basically the servo works the same way as for the PU hub as far as I know.

In steering servo mode, you specify the angle at which you want to position the motor, and it moves there. In speed servo mode, you specify the speed, and it keeps that speed constant (it modulates the power to do so). It's not BW3 specific, the PU hub has that mode too. It's not trivial to see the difference between speed servo and simple PWM control, where you simply specify the amount of 'power' (~voltage, I know that's not so simple), because both can result in proportional speed control, but with PWM control you cannot control a heavier vehicle slowly with precision on rough terrain, but with speed servo mode you can very well. So basically the question is whether this setting is possible as opposed to PWM control? (I am sure that angular servo operation is possible as that's needed for steering)

1 hour ago, imurvai said:

Oh I see, then I'll look into the PU spec for the speed servo mode.

Thanks, that would be nice. If it helps, in the Lego Wireless Protocol 3, it's the StartSpeed (0x07) output command, while in the BW3 protocol, it seems to be command "0x50 Set PU port function" with argument "0x14 PU speed servo".
